Superalloys or high performance alloys are the metallic alloys that possess high strength, significant surface stability, corrosion resistance and creep resistance at high temperature. Superalloys are generally utilized in products and applications operating at high pressure, radiation, force and temperature under the impact of corrosive media. Superalloys are high-strength, heat-resisting alloys based on iron, nickel, or cobalt, which exhibit resistance to surface degradation under prolonged exposure to high temperature. Most superalloys possess complex physical and chemical properties due to the presence of different metals in different proportions.
